Abstract

In lots of cases, the development of Web Based Training WBT is reduced to a 1:1-conversion of the written learning material enriched by media-elements. In this paper a didactically substantiated product model for WBT is presented, which is developed on a systems engineering approach. The user requirements (students of engineering science) were analysed by interviews and questionnaire. The didactical requirements were derived from Instructional Design, Second Generation (ID2). The product model for WBT is presented for engineering science, because of the specific learning strategies. With regard to the realization of the system, a prototypical version of the product model was developed which allows an efficient integration of the subject-specific learning contents. The evaluation of a product model's didactic quality was carried out as a case study by means of different evaluation methods.
